Skip to content

Releases: sikalabs/tergum

v0.28.0-dev-1

26 Apr 23:45
354b036
Compare
Choose a tag to compare
v0.28.0-dev-1 Pre-release
Pre-release

Changelog

  • 354b036 chore(goreleaser): Add missing label for GHCR
  • 8c1cc82 VERSION: v0.28.0-dev

v0.27.0

26 Apr 23:36
bf38952
Compare
Choose a tag to compare

Changelog

  • bf38952 VERSION: v0.27.0
  • 68a286a deps: go mod tidy
  • 43cdf40 docs(README): Mark Symmetric Encryption done on roadmap
  • 7aeef96 docs(README): fix typos
  • 55aadbf docs(README): Add SymmetricEncryption middleware to docs
  • 020e2f9 chore(misc/example/config): Add example config for SymmetricEncryption middleware
  • d9eba0f feat(backup/middleware/symmetric_encryption): Add SymmetricEncryption middleware
  • dcd1b42 chore(goreleaser): Add docker on GHCR
  • aed8c12 chore(goreleaser): Remove tergum-edge brew
  • 82771a0 refactor: Update azure-sdk-for-go
  • 8c75d3b chore: Upgrade to Go 1.18
  • 38dc61c deps: go mod tidy
  • 00abc03 VERSION: v0.27.0-dev

v0.26.0

26 Apr 22:33
Compare
Choose a tag to compare

Changelog

  • e55790f VERSION: v0.26.0
  • 61ff75b docs(README): Make AzureBlob backup target implemented
  • 2da344d docs(README): Add AzureBlob targer to docs
  • cdbe5d9 chore(misc/example/config): Add example config for azure blob storage as backup target
  • c6e0e93 feat(backup/target): Add AzureBlob backup target
  • 6ca3bc6 feat(utils/azure_blob_utils): Add Upload method for Azure Blob
  • 2c34e52 deps: Add azure blob libs
  • fc6b835 fix(backup/source/*): Fix missing error propagation
  • d94d3a8 fix(backup/source/mysql): Add missing error propagation #5
  • ed5b773 chore(misc/example/config): Use local docker FTP server in demo
  • ff146cd chore(misc/docker/ftp): Add local demo FTP server
  • b513fb7 VERSION: v0.26.0-dev

v0.25.1

26 Apr 19:20
Compare
Choose a tag to compare

Changelog

  • e197601 VERSION: v0.25.1
  • b487e24 fix(backup/source/*): Fix missing error propagation
  • af40696 fix(backup/source/mysql): Add missing error propagation #5

v0.25.0

25 Apr 16:03
Compare
Choose a tag to compare

Changelog

  • 5aee687 VERSION: v0.25.0
  • 35d9ce1 docs(README): Mark FTP backup source done in roadmap
  • e7a15d3 docs(README): Add docs for FTP backup source
  • 927b25f chore(misc/example/config): Add example config for FTP backup source
  • 94e0514 feat(backup/source/ftp): Add backup source FTP
  • 691e0cc docs(README): Add FTP source to roadmap
  • e537fee VERSION: v0.25.0-dev

v0.24.0

13 Apr 09:21
Compare
Choose a tag to compare

Changelog

  • 7a5f974 VERSION: v0.24.0
  • 564aaca docs(README): Mark Postgres Server source as done
  • b507984 docs(README): Add PostgresServer docs

v0.24.0-dev-1

13 Apr 09:14
12d1493
Compare
Choose a tag to compare
v0.24.0-dev-1 Pre-release
Pre-release

Changelog

  • 12d1493 chore(misc/example/config): Add PostgresServer example
  • 1ec62a3 feat(backup/source/postgres): Add source PostgresServer (pg_dumpall)
  • d33d8c0 docs(README): Add PostgresServer backups (all databases) to roadmap
  • bc193c7 docs(README): Add Redis backups to roadmap
  • e9aacc0 chore(misc/example/config): Add Notion example config
  • 643dbf5 VERSION v0.24.0-dev

v0.23.0

01 Feb 11:47
Compare
Choose a tag to compare

Changelog

086770f VERSION v0.23.0
66639de docs(README): Add Notion backup source to README
b7b2afe feat(backup/source/notion): Add Notion as backup source
6708511 docs(README): Mark Files (Dir) as completed in Current Project State
894d522 VERSION v0.23.0-dev

Docker images

  • docker pull sikalabs/tergum:v0.23.0-arm64v8
  • docker pull sikalabs/tergum:v0.23.0

v0.22.0

30 Dec 12:14
c903b3f
Compare
Choose a tag to compare

Changelog

dca60d0 VERSION v0.22.0
c903b3f docs(README): Add DirSource docs
72583fe chore(misc/example/config): Add example config for Dir source
732980a feat(backup/source/dir): Add DirSource (directory backup source)
5ae12f0 VERSION v0.22.0-dev

Docker images

  • docker pull sikalabs/tergum:v0.22.0-arm64v8
  • docker pull sikalabs/tergum:v0.22.0

v0.21.0

18 Dec 12:15
Compare
Choose a tag to compare

Changelog

a823967 VERSION v0.21.0
e15f3a7 feat(misc/example/config): Add local config for mongo
bf1fe6b feat(misc/docker/mongo): Enable auth
c840579 feat(source/mongo): Add MongoSource.AuthenticationDatabase with default to admin
a3292b5 fix(source/mongo): Fix backup of one db, set authentication database to admin
34c3af9 fix(do_backup): Cloud config (email) is optional
9de94f1 fix(telemetry): Remove shirou/gopsutil due to some Mac deprecation (more)
6feea67 feat(cmd/utils/pause): Add pause util for Tergum in Kubernetes job
3264903 docs(README): Add Cloud block
1c5fe6b docs(README): Add example of SleepBefore
0558adc feat(backup): Add Backup.SleepBefore - time to wait before backup starts

Docker images

  • docker pull sikalabs/tergum:v0.21.0-arm64v8
  • docker pull sikalabs/tergum:v0.21.0